Overall Rationale: Wins and losses are weighted by the difference in "rank" between the winner/loser and the median team. Scaled such that beating strong teams matters more than beating weak teams, and losing to bad teams is worse than losing to strong teams. Winning is weighted slightly more than losing, and by the preceding two years' performance. Results are scaled by offensive and defensive points per drive efficiencies, and strength of schedule determined by opponents score normalized throughout the season. Preseason rankings are weighted by returning production, talent composite, and previous season(s)' success. Next five out: Memphis, Nebraska, Utah, Virginia, TCU.

Rank Team Reason
1 Ohio State Buckeyes (+0) The Buckeyes finally allowed a red zone touchdown, but this game was never in doubt. Ohio State gets the lifeless husk of the Badgers next.
2 Texas A&M Aggies (+0) A&M did what they've done all year, just slowly pull away from their opponents with a great defense and a good offense. Expect more of the same as the Aggies hit the road to Fayetteville.
3 Ole Miss Rebels (+0) Squeaked by a feisty Wazzu team at home. Not the best, but a win is a win and the Rebels are 6-0. Ole Miss travels to Georgia next week for an massive game.
4 Alabama Crimson Tide (+2) Third consecutive win over a ranked team for the Tide, with a fourth ranked opponent in Tennessee looming. The Kalen DeBoer experience continues with Alabama's only loss to unranked Florida State and wins over the #7, #19, and #23 teams in these rankings.
5 Indiana Hoosiers (+8) Was this the biggest win in Indiana football history?? The Hoosiers go on the road to Eugene and control every aspect of the game against Oregon. Cignetti is absolutely maximizing this roster; the defense is nasty and Mendoza looks amazing.
6 Miami Hurricanes (-2) On BYE this week. The Hurricanes drop due to impressive wins for Alabama and Indiana.
7 Georgia Bulldogs (+1) Unfortunately, this model does not account for spiritual losses... Georgia is very lucky to escape Jordan-Hare with a win. Huge game next week with Ole Miss coming to Athens.
8 LSU Tigers (+1) A bit closer than you would like to see for LSU against the Gamecocks. LSU seems like they are getting away with it and need to lock in next week when they travel to play a very good Vanderbilt team.
9 Georgia Tech Yellow Jackets (-2) A bit closer than you'd like, but still a comfortable win for the Yellow Jackets as they move to 6-0. Tricky road game next week at Duke.
10 USC Trojans (+5) Great win for USC against Michigan! The Coliseum was rocking and the Trojans handled Michigan. An awesome match-up looms with USC traveling to Notre Dame.
11 Texas Tech Red Raiders (+0) Man, Texas Tech looks good. Their D-line manhandled the Kansas O-line and the Red Raiders cruised to 6-0. On the road next at Arizona State, who needs to get Sam Leavitt back for this to be competitive.
12 BYU Cougars (+2) Good win for BYU in a weird weather delayed game in the desert against a solid Arizona. The Holy War is next and should be an absolute banger.
13 Oregon Ducks (-8) Man, Oregon just had no answers for Indiana. The Ducks were held to their lowest point total at home in several years and their "big" win against Penn State keeps looking worse. I believe that this is still one of the few teams that can actually win a National Championship, but Oregon needs pass catchers to step up big.
14 Notre Dame Fighting Irish (+3) The Irish continue to completely smother inferior opponents. Massive game with USC coming to South Bend next.
15 USF Bulls (+11) USF absolutely obliterated North Texas on the road (a team this model really likes) and rockets up the rankings. The Bulls have scored more the 50 points in three consecutive games and expect that to continue with FAU coming to Tampa.
16 Tennessee Volunteers (+5) Oh boy that was a mess for Tennessee, but a win over an SEC opponent is always good. Even if it is a coachless Arkansas... The Volunteers travel to Tuscaloosa for a huge game against Alabama.
17 Arizona State Sun Devils (-7) A little unfair to knock ASU so much for losing without their starting QB, but they did not look competitive against Utah. The Sun Devils host Texas Tech next week and desperately need Sam Leavitt back.
18 Washington Huskies (+5) Another slow start for the Huskies, but once again scored on four consecutive possessions in the second half for the win. Washington travels to Michigan next week for a game that the Huskies will need to show competence in the first half in order to leave Ann Arbor with a win.
19 Vanderbilt Commodores (-3) On BYE this week. Vandy gets LSU coming to town next week.
20 Cincinnati Bearcats (+8) The Bearcats continue to impress and have now won 5 straight. A road game at Oklahoma State will likely make that 6 straight. Great turnaround this year for Cincinnati.
21 Texas Longhorns (+10) Huge win for the Longhorns over Oklahoma. Arch played efficient and didn't turn the ball over, and the Texas defense won the game by capitalizing on a number of mistakes from the Sooners. Two consecutive road games for Texas next against lesser SEC teams should bump the Longhorns back near the top 15.
22 Oklahoma Sooners (-10) Not what you wanted to see if you're a Sooners fan. Mateer was clearly not 100% and it showed. Oklahoma has one week to get the schooner righted next week against South Carolina before five consecutive ranked opponents to end the year. Brutal.
23 Missouri Tigers (-4) Tough loss for the Tigers who played great against Alabama. No rest for Mizzou though as they have to travel to the cursed grounds of Auburn. This team is probably better than #23, but their best win might be Kansas? Not great...
24 Illinois Fighting Illini (-4) No shame in getting steamrolled by Ohio State. BYE week is next before a tricky road game at Washington.
25 SMU Mustangs (+5) SMU sneaks back into these rankings on virtue of other teams staying idle this week. Two solid wins in a row over conference opponents have the Mustangs looking good. A pair of road games are next for SMU.
